Spook Street (2017) is the 5th book in the Slough House series — and the best so far.
Herron is an entertaining writer. Most of the best lines are from boss Jackson Lamb who’s a bigoted, philistine, obese, spectacularly flatulent, alcoholic chain-smoker.
Oscar-winning actor Gary Oldman plays Lamb in the TV series.

These are the paranoid concerns of David Cartwright, a Cold War–era operative and one-time head of MI5 who is sliding into dementia, and questions his grandson, River, must figure out answers to now that the spy who raised him has started to forget to wear pants. But River, himself an agent at Slough House, MI5’s outpost for disgraced spies, has other things to worry about. A bomb has detonated in the middle of a busy shopping center and killed forty innocent civilians. The “slow horses” of Slough House must figure out who is behind this act of terror before the situation escalates.
